Review of "Java Development on PDAs"

[Archived in Entry, Pda Market]

tansaku on 2003/10/16:

  „Chapter two was particularly interesting, focusing as it did on the different types of PDA available, comparison of prices, relative market shares, and performance specifications for different PDA/Java combinations. Although naturally this look at the current market will date most quickly, it provides an interesting insight into PDA trends in this period. Overall the book gives a strong impression of having been written by a single developer (which it has) who has a lot of hands on experience with Java on PDAs, and thus has a lot of relevant advice to give. This is exemplified in Chapter three where we are taken through a selection of open source and cheap development toolkits, as well as the process of setting these all up to get started developing on the PDA.“

Java News from October, 2001

  „Sun's posted the maintenance review draft specification of theJava API for XML Processing 1.1 in the Java Community Process. The goal for this release is to add standard schema support to JAXP by defining two new SAX properties,http://java.sun.com/xml/jaxp/properties/schemaLanguageand http://java.sun.com/xml/jaxp/properties/schemaLocation.This seems like a reasonable proposal, though I'd prefer to see it done as a part of the next iteration of SAX rather than JAXP(e.g. http://xml.org/sax/properties/schemaLanguageand http://xml.org/sax/properties/schemaLocation).“
